April is right around the corner and that means…it’s tax time! Today we are exploring the question “what’s deductible in itemized deductions for homeowners?” Below are six key deductions to keep in mind when preparing your taxes this year.

- Mortgage Interest
- Points - paid at closing if you purchased or possibly if you refinanced this year
- Mortgage Insurance Premiums
- Property Tax
- Energy Efficiency Credits – see IRS Form 5695 for qualifying projects
- Home Buyer Tax Credit – if you qualify and purchased a home this year, see IRS Form 5405 to claim your credit.
